ELEVEN CARDS NOW WEAR THE MOLTEN GOLD
We sat down with all 128 cards and a pot of coffee and audited the lot — every stat, every price, every card that quietly won more runs than it had any right to. The verdict: some cards were rare in name only. They were run-warping, and pretending otherwise was bad manners. So the binder gets a fourth rank: EPIC, in a molten-gold frame you can spot across the room.
Eleven cards wear it. A few are old troublemakers finally given the rank they'd earned — Juggernaut was never really a rare, ask anyone it shunted. The rest are brand new and built to bend a run: Hero Fuel is one glorious one-shot straight out of a last-lap movie, Last Shall Be First gets faster for every car ahead of you, and Cursed Trophy hands you +1.5 to all five stats and then bills you a Dent for every crash. Read that one twice before you draft it.
They're kept honest by scarcity — roughly three offers in a hundred come up gold — and by the audit that travelled with them: brake cards now scale into something you'd actually build around, junk Dents can be turned into a payoff if you lean in, and engines are single-use per race, so the slow-cooker builds commit instead of coasting.
The card binder has been re-rendered from the build — all 128 cards, new gold section included, every rules text current.
Small print: a few cards retired or changed names in the audit — pour one out for Museum Piece — and a handful of old rares were promoted to gold rather than nerfed. The gold is new; the floor under it isn't.
